Introduction to Oil and Its Global Importance
- Oil remains a critical energy source due to:
- Ease of storage and transportation.
- Simpler extraction compared to solid fuels like coal.
- Versatility in creating various products (fuels, plastics).
- Produces less pollution when burned compared to coal.
- Challenges:
- Oil is unevenly distributed globally, requiring long-distance transport.
- Scarcity of oil reserves grants economic power to oil-producing nations.
Characteristics of Oil Pollution
- Crude oil is toxic, flammable, and sticky.
- Oil spills result from:
- Offshore drilling leaks.
- Pipeline failures during transportation.
- Shipping accidents involving oil tankers.
Case Studies of Major Oil Spills
- Impact Factors:
- Size of the spill is not the sole determinant of its impact.
- Location and type of oil significantly influence the environmental consequences.
- Example: The Amoco Cadiz spill released less oil than others but caused massive damage due to oil type and cleanup challenges.
Effects on Marine Ecosystems
- Oil spills disrupt the entire food web:
- Damage to phytoplankton, the primary producers, leads to a chain reaction affecting fish, birds, and marine mammals.
- Toxicity can kill or impair species, reducing biodiversity.
- Long-term damage:
- Persistent contamination affects reproduction and health of species for generations.
- Localized extinctions may occur, especially for already endangered species.
Economic and Social Impacts
- Reduction in fish populations affects fisheries and food supply.
- Loss of tourism revenue in areas with polluted beaches.
- Health issues arise in coastal communities exposed to oil or its by-products.
Strategies for Managing Oil Spills
- Preventative Measures:
- Improved tanker designs (e.g., double-hulled tankers) to reduce spillage risks.
- International regulations like MARPOL (Marine Pollution Convention):
- Prohibits ocean disposal of waste and enforces oil transport guidelines.
- Response Techniques:
- Floating booms: Contain and prevent the spread of oil in calm seas.
- Detergent sprays: Break oil into smaller droplets for natural degradation but may harm ecosystems like coral reefs.
- Skimmers: Mechanically remove oil from the water surface; less effective in rough seas.
- Manual cleanup: Labor-intensive but effective for contaminated beaches.
- Challenges in Cleanup:
- Remote spill sites delay response times.
- Rough seas and large spill volumes complicate containment and recovery.
Case Study: Exxon Valdez Oil Spill (1989)
- Event:
- Occurred in Alaska, a sensitive region with harsh weather and rich biodiversity.
- Resulted in 36,000 tonnes of crude oil spreading across 1,000 km of coastline.
- Environmental Damage:
- Immediate death of thousands of sea birds, seals, otters, and fish.
- Long-term contamination of water and soil, affecting ecosystems and fisheries.
- Cleanup Challenges:
- Initial response delays and equipment inefficiencies led to recovery of only 10% of the oil.
- Residual oil persists in the environment, affecting species and human health decades later.
- Policy Changes:
- Emphasis on double-hulled tankers and better emergency preparedness to prevent recurrence.
